Macfarlane sales down but profit up in 2023

Macfarlane Group experienced a 3% drop in revenue in 2023, but its pre-tax profit climbed by 2%, as its recent acquisitions delivered strong performances.

Psycho Peacock sextuples capacity with double Durst buy

Wide-format events and exhibitions printer Psycho Peacock has taken delivery of two brand-new 3.5m Durst roll-to-roll print engines, effectively increasing its capacity by up to six times.

Konica Minolta streamlines business units

Konica Minolta is streamlining its business units into three – a move that means Professional Print will be combined with its workplace operations in a huge new division.

DS Smith boosts Kemsley efficiency with £48m investment

DS Smith has unveiled a £48m investment in a new fibre preparation line (F-line) at its Kemsley paper mill.
